Arsenio Mas Obituary, Homestead man identified as second victim of crash that killed FHP trooper

 In a devastating incident that shook the community, a Homestead man has been identified as the truck driver involved in a fatal crash that claimed the life of a Florida Highway Patrol (FHP) trooper. Arsenio Mas, 55, lost his life on February 2 in a tragic collision on Interstate 95 in Port St. Lucie. The crash not only took Mas’s life but also claimed the life of Trooper Zachary Fink, marking a somber day for both their families and the law enforcement community.

Early Morning Tragedy Unfolds

The unfortunate incident unfolded in the early morning hours, adding an air of darkness to the stillness of the night. FHP officials revealed that Trooper Zachary Fink was in pursuit of a speeding and reckless driver. The situation took a deadly turn when the pursued driver entered Interstate 95, proceeding in the wrong direction against traffic.

In an attempt to apprehend the violator, Fink steered his patrol car in pursuit of the offender’s Kia. Tragically, this maneuver led him directly into the path of an oncoming tractor-trailer, unable to halt its momentum. The collision proved fatal for both Fink and the truck driver, Arsenio Mas.

FHP Trooper Zachary Fink: A Promising Career Cut Short

Trooper Zachary Fink, aged 26, was a promising member of the Florida Highway Patrol with three years of dedicated service.
